Rickenbacker 325

The Rickenbacker 325 is a three-quarter scale semi-hollow electric guitar that John Lennon made iconic during the Beatles' early career. Its shorter 20.75-inch scale and small body produce a jangly, trebly tone with limited sustain that cuts brilliantly through rhythm playing. Lennon purchased his in Hamburg in 1960, and its distinctive crescent-shaped soundhole and natural finish became inseparable from the Beatles' image. The toaster-top pickups produce a thin, aggressive midrange that defined the British Invasion guitar sound, and its compact size suited Lennon's energetic stage presence.
